**Facilities Ticket — Landlord Site Audit**

Marwick Estates will audit the Fenlow Building on Thursday morning. Reception staff: log the auditors on arrival, issue visitor lanyards, and notify Facilities immediately. The auditors will need access to the plant room on Level B1; admit them using the code below.

door code, tajof-kageg: bdg-QVDCE-3

## Deployment: Rate Limiting

The Quillgate internal gateway enforces per-team rate limits at the edge before requests reach upstream services. Before promoting a release, confirm the limit tiers match what the capacity review approved, since overly generous buckets have previously caused cascading retries in the Harrowfield cluster. The current production values are as follows.

deployment values, bawif-badup:
ulaix:
  log_level: debug
  metrics_host: metrics.ulaix.tolvaqsys.internal
  pin: 1075
  pool_size: 16

## Break-Glass Access — GridWord Generator

The GridWord crossword generator at Lexora Labs normally requires two-person approval for production puzzle pipeline changes. In an emergency, an on-call engineer may invoke break-glass mode via the admin console, which logs the action to the Quillstone audit stream and notifies the security rotation. Break-glass sessions expire after 30 minutes and trigger a mandatory review. The passphrase below unlocks the emergency credential envelope.

strongbox words: kelion-ralvan-casix-aldeth-gorius-kelath-isteth-tamwyn-novok-queniel-druok-quenok-wenael

**Postmortem timeline — Farelight pricing experiment**

14:22 — On-call paged after checkout conversions dropped sharply on the Farelight platform. Investigation showed the ticket-pricing experiment had begun serving the treatment price to 100% of traffic instead of the intended 10% split, due to a misconfigured rollout flag pushed earlier that afternoon. Experiment was halted at 14:41 and prices reverted. The deploy responsible was identified by the token recorded below.

session token of fadug-hahap = htk3_554